1. UNDERSTANDING SOLAR TECHNOLOGY

The mechanisms of solar power generation revolve around the conversion of solar radiation into usable energy, primarily through photovoltaic cells. These cells comprise solar panels installed on rooftops or large-scale solar farms. Photovoltaics (PV) function by absorbing sunlight, resulting in the generation of electrical currents, which can later be stored or utilized directly. The evolution of these technologies has prompted significant advancements, leading to heightened efficiency and lower costs.

Factors vital to understanding solar generation technology include the type of solar panel used, the specific installation conditions, and the overall environmental context. Differences in composition, such as monocrystalline and polycrystalline materials, yield varying lifespans and efficiencies. Monocrystalline panels typically boast higher energy outputs and durability compared to their polycrystalline counterparts. This distinction illustrates the importance of careful selection to ensure longevity and performance.

2. FACTORS AFFECTING LIFESPAN

Many considerations affect the durability of solar panels and the efficiency of solar power generation technology. Material selection holds significant importance, as the components within the solar cells influence performance and resilience. While conventional silicon remains prevalent, newer materials such as thin-film and tandem cells are gaining traction. Each variant possesses unique attributes impacting longevity and efficiency.

Installation quality arises as another critical factor. Properly aligning panels and adhering to installation standards can mitigate potential damage from weather events. Regular inspections aid in discerning wear and tear, which may not be immediately visible. Consistent weather exposure can affect panels differently based on location; high winds, hail, or heavy snowfall may accelerate deterioration in some regions, emphasizing the necessity for localized assessments of environmental conditions.

3. MAINTENANCE AND UPKEEP

Routine maintenance plays a paramount role in prolonging the lifespan of solar power generation systems. Regular cleaning and incurring proactive repairs can prevent the accumulation of debris or damage from environmental factors. Dust, dirt, and pollen buildup can obstruct sunlight absorption, consequently affecting energy output. Therefore, establishing a maintenance schedule tailored to the local climate and operational conditions proves critical.

Moreover, technological advancements in monitoring systems enable proactive health assessments of solar installations. Smart monitoring systems can notify users of inefficiencies or potential failures, providing opportunities for timely interventions. These systems can enhance awareness and facilitate the targeted maintenance of solar technology, ultimately extending its lifespan.

4. ENVIRONMENTAL IMPACT ON DURABILITY

The environmental surroundings in which solar panels operate significantly influence their longevity and performance. Regions with high exposure to ultraviolet (UV) radiation can precipitate accelerated degradation of materials, while extreme temperature fluctuations further exacerbate wear. Evaluating local environmental factors is crucial for both the initial selection and the long-term maintenance of solar systems.

Furthermore, analyses show that the geographical positioning of solar arrays can play a major role. East-west orientations can yield different energy outputs than south-facing installations, which can lead to varied degradation patterns. Understanding the effects of local weather, geographical orientation, and material responses to environmental stressors can greatly enhance decision-making processes concerning solar technology longevity.

HOW MUCH DOES SOLAR POWER COST OVER TIME?

The financial investment associated with solar power generation technology incorporates various costs over its lifespan. Initial expenses largely include purchasing and installing solar panels, which can range from $15,000 to $30,000, depending on factors such as system size and panel type. Long-term operational costs feature maintenance, which varies based on regional weather influences and the robustness of the installation. In many cases, users find substantial savings in energy bills over the years, frequently recovering initial costs within 5 to 15 years depending on usage patterns and local electricity prices.

CAN SOLAR PANELS BE REPAIRED IF DAMAGED?

Yes, solar panels can often be repaired if they incur damage, provided that the damage is not extensive. Minor issues such as scratches, failed inverters, or loose connections can frequently be addressed by qualified technicians. However, it is essential for users to monitor the panels consistently and engage professionals promptly when issues arise. Preventive care can mitigate more substantial repairs and ensure that the solar generation system continues to operate effectively.

IS IT POSSIBLE TO REPLACE SOLAR PANELS AFTER THEIR LIFETIME?

Replacing solar panels after their functional lifespan ends is a common practice. Technological innovations frequently yield superior options over time, meaning older panels may be replaced with new and more efficient systems. The decision to replace can help users maximize energy production and optimize return on investment. Nevertheless, proper recycling and disposal of old panels are essential to minimizing the environmental footprint associated with solar energy generation technology.
